



















A chance of rain in the area won’t stop NASCAR from racing today’s tilt at Pocono Raceway.
Today’s Great American Getaway 400 takes place at one of NASCAR’s more unique tracks; Pocono Raceway’s 2.5 mile circuit is a triangular oval with three distinct points. Because of that, it’s also referred to as the “tricky trangle.”
The race is 400 miles, which will be split up into three stages of 30, 65, and 65 laps respectively.
